The biggest DogFrisbee event in the world

Since 2004, European championship is the biggest dog frisbee event in the world. In 3 days more then 250 teams will compete for the title European Champion in 3 different categories.

LETEČE TAČKE

Show and Competing group for dog frisbee, which works for promotion and recognition of dog frisbee in Slovenia

With shows in whole Slovenia we promote dog frisbee as safe and fun sport that everyone can play.
